OPEN LETTER TO THOSE “RESPONSIBLE” FOR WAR CONFLICTS
Dear Sirs,
It is only for epistolary education that I address you with capital letters, with the intention of reaching you with this letter to draw your attention to what you have been causing for some time. Even though I want to consider the many reasons that have brought you to the level of bellicosity, it does not seem to me that any of them is sufficient to “justify” the continuation of taking the lives of your fellow men, be they defenseless populations (and without any guilt) or the men under your command, as well as your adversaries. Objectively among the reasons at stake there are several interests of considerable importance that you want to defend such as certain goods (which among other things come from Nature), as well as the non-prevarication of certain territorial spaces; in addition to privileging belonging to a certain ethnic group and related cultures and religions. But is all this worth the price of millions of human lives and just as many disabled and without a Homeland? Not to mention the concept of physical suffering, often atrocious and uncontrollable due to torture and segregation. Of all this you are not aware and aware of the constant protections and privileges you enjoy. But what is even more absurd is that all those who wear a uniform and take up arms every day, it is clear to go to the front in order to kill in defense or offense; therefore even these people, although under your command, are responsible (directly or indirectly) for the suppression of many human lives. And it is also clear that you, Lords of the guaranteed death of others, do not conceive or do not want to conceive the value of human life whose preciousness is unmatched; and yet you too were conceived with the same universally known purpose. And even if among you there is someone who avails himself of the "mandate" according to his own Religion, and therefore his own God, I do not believe that it further justifies every evil action such as hatred, torture and suppression; in my opinion it would be too convenient an excuse as well as liberating… Just think for a moment if a fellow human being more powerful than you were to suppress you or make you suffer the so-called pains of hell, I don’t think you have the “gift” of stoicism: since the beginning of time no one has ever liked to suffer and, if there were any exceptions, these people have deserved the glory of Eden ahead of time. Perhaps some of you will know that history has had martyrs, precisely because of the excessive power of those who made them suffer and perish; but some of these martyrs, before dying from a violent cause, their bodies resisted, demonstrating how Faith is sometimes stronger than your violence! Well then, gentlemen despots and tyrants of the first and last hour, it would be good for you to review your beliefs, your conscience, your limits, your spiritual poverty and learn (once and for all) that the world you believe to be at your feet, in reality belongs to everyone. But perhaps, the one who gave birth to you has not suffered enough to understand that one is born with a destiny, but that it does not necessarily have to prevail over that of others. Most likely this of mine will be of little use, indeed, certainly of no use, both because I am not known to you (and I am worth nothing) and because your insatiable thirst for power, arrogance, greed, presumption, wickedness and more, are the constant demonstration that the historical events of the past centuries have not taught you that one is a Man if one respects the life of all. Finally, even if absurdly you regretted the evil done to humanity thus far, the seven Dante's Circles will not be enough to welcome you all… without a requiem. Peace be with you; indeed, with all of us!
